× The internal search function is temporarily non-functional. The current search engine is no longer viable and we are researching alternatives.
As a stop gap measure, we are using Google's custom search engine service.
If you know of an easy to use, open source, search engine ... please contact support@midrange.com.



RPGUnit gives you the assert functions and the OS command to run tests.
You have to write your own *SRVPGM that calls your procedures and uses the
RPGUnit assert functions to validate the responses. I'm not sure
mocking/stubbing is applicable in a procedure based language like RPG (as
opposed to OOP like Java). The resuslts give a green check for pass or
yellow exclamation for failure. A text message gives the failure. RPGUnit
doesn't include code coverage (RDi does though, so you can run RDi Code
Coverage in conjuction with RPGUnit).



date: Wed, 17 Mar 2021 17:50:20 +0000
from: "Javier Martinez Molina" <Javier.Martinez.Molina@xxxxxxx>
subject: [WDSCI-L] Inquiry on some technical capabilities of RPGUnit

Hello,
?
I wanted to know some basic technical details about RPGUnit framework
and?iRPGUnit plug-in for RDi.

*?Does it allow to do integration tests, or just unit and regression
testing?
*?Does it allow to do mocking/stubbing?
*?Does it include any code coverage feature?
*?How are errors visualized? Is there any graphical visualization?
*?Are programming skills necessary to generate test cases? Or is there
any kind of "graphical flow" to generate test cases?

Thanks for your help!
?
Javier Mart?nez Molina
Associate?Consultant
E-mail: [1]javier.martinez.molina@xxxxxxx
Phone: +34 618319847 (Ext. 51311)

References

Visible links
1. mailto:javier.martinez.molina@xxxxxxx


-------


As an Amazon Associate we earn from qualifying purchases.

This thread ...


Follow On AppleNews
Return to Archive home page | Return to MIDRANGE.COM home page

This mailing list archive is Copyright 1997-2024 by midrange.com and David Gibbs as a compilation work. Use of the archive is restricted to research of a business or technical nature. Any other uses are prohibited. Full details are available on our policy page. If you have questions about this, please contact [javascript protected email address].

Operating expenses for this site are earned using the Amazon Associate program and Google Adsense.